What: Nordstrom CEO cites strain across all consumer demographics affecting the shift in its merchandising mix as part of its plan to improve the retail group’s performance in 2023.

Why it is important: As a response to the uncertainty surrounding the next year with low-income households the most affected economically, clean inventories, improving Nordstrom Rack and elevating the customer experience are step one for the 2023 agenda.


At the beginning of 2022, Nordstrom announced its mission to simplify its outlet offshoot Nordstrom Rack’s focus “to great brands at great prices.” Thus, the company is looking to differentiate by offering brands not normally available in off-priced channels, and which customers can identify from the regular Nordstrom assortment.

Like many other retailers, Nordstrom is looking to clear out inventory in light of softening demand for clearance during the inventory glut.

Finally, the supply chain is a key focus for reactivity in the next year for Nordstrom and other companies hoping to survive a potential recession.
